Output 7a71c6d5aa2d8e7ac82329c2b25b62648fd975ec321852e0551ec9c754757d71:63

value
26479
script pubkey
OP_0 OP_PUSHBYTES_20 a3db55be794ea293ef02466e8a8ffa94cf362abb
address
bc1q50d4t0nef63f8mczgehg4rl6jn8nv24mdrnxlm
transaction
7a71c6d5aa2d8e7ac82329c2b25b62648fd975ec321852e0551ec9c754757d71
confirmations
18482
spent
true